Transaction dd16e33b6aadc5faa7e3c635ed47e23be6e6db43a20552c2d2e69a925575b00e
1 Input
1 Output
-
dd16e33b6aadc5faa7e3c635ed47e23be6e6db43a20552c2d2e69a925575b00e:0
- value
- 1349636
- script pubkey
- OP_0 OP_PUSHBYTES_20 568176fd6e39c992dafaa2863847701b678874a0
- address
- bc1q26qhdltw88ye9kh652rrs3msrdncsa9qymj4fh